MY FAVOURITE BANDS - (Part 3/50)
ARCADE FIRE (Montreal, Canada)
Genre - Indie rock
You might like this if… - You watched the Grammys and decided to listen to Arcadia, your annoying friend bugged you to listen to this shitty under the radar band for ages (until 2011 when it was for some reason decided they should take over the world), you've seen them live, you like it when lots of odd looking people go wild and play music together
Favourite Album - Funeral
Favourite Song - Keep The Car Running
The General Lowdown - It was only in 2010 when I finally got to see Arcade Fire perform live at Reading that I really understood the fuss about this band. I liked their debut album Funeral and have since grown to absolutely adore it but I had never really sat and endlessly listened to them, nor felt the need to throw them in people's faces like I do with most bands I adore. But when I saw them headline Reading it clicked. I saw them in a new light and this Canadian husband and wife led band suddenly became a huge part of my life. I know a lot of other people who either don't like Arcade Fire, don't really get them, or it took them a long time to come around on the band but once you get through that early period and really give them a proper chance you won't regret it. They didn't win album of the year at the Grammys among many other awards for no good reason! I chose Wake Up for the song because it's probably my favourite live song to be a part of. It's one where as part of the crowd you can really get involved with. Seriously, if you haven't seen Arcade Fire live before, make sure you do one day. You'll remember it. Probably in my view the best band in the world at this moment; or at least in 2011. The one band out of all the over hyped crap we have at the moment that I actually believe aren't over-hyped one bit. Though I admit I did used to think that! Three albums to their name, all brilliant though none quite as enthralling as their debut Funeral.
Anything Else? - When I saw them at Reading 2010, they were the only band I went to see on my own that year. All my friends wanted to go see Pendulum but I had a real feeling that the Arcade Fire set was going to be something special, and fortunately it was! I've also traveled to Edinburgh to see them live.
